Hernandez joins Mercer from Wake Forest University
MACON, Ga. – The Mercer Men's Soccer team signed Omar Hernandez.
Omar HernandezÂ
 5-11 | Midfield | Wake Forest University | Dalton, Ga.Â
Omar Hernandez is a graduate transfer from Wake Forrest University. Before joining the Deacons, Omar played for Dalton High School in Dalton Ga. During his Senior year, he was named the Gatorade National Player of the Year and was a two-time Gatorade Georgia Player of the Year. Hernandez also captained Dalton High School to a 23-0-0 record and a Georgia 6A State Championship and helped Dalton High School become the number one high school in the nation in 2019. Hernandez also earned All-American Honors twice in high school.Â
During Hernandez's time with the Deacons, he was a dominant force in the midfield. During Hernandez's freshmen year, he tallied four assists and saw action in all 23 games that year for Wake Forest. During his sophomore year, he had an increase in production. He made an appearance in all 18 matches while starting 12 games. He added six goals and 2 assists and was named ACC Co-Offensive player of the week for a direct free kick in the 85th minute against Duke University. During Hernandez Junior season, he started all 18 of his appearances and scored five goals and had three assists. Following his Junior season, Omar received All-ACC third-team honors and was named to the United Coaches Third-Team All-South Region. Before his senior year, Hernandez was named to the 2022 ACC Preseason Watch list. During his senior campaign, Hernandez recorded one goal and two assists.
Coach Brad Ruzzo had the following comment about the signing of Omar Hernandez:
"We are excited to add Omar to the Bears soccer family. We feel that Omar has special qualities as an attacking player and look forward to him contributing on/off the field. Omar was the National Gatorade Player of the Year coming out of high school and continued his career at Wake Forest which is one of the best teams in the country. He will add much attacking experience to our returning group, and we believe that he has the potential to be one of the best attacking players in the league with his goal-scoring and playmaking ability."Â
